Some places grab your heart and refuse to let go. Cedar Key is definitely one of them. This Gulf Coast island town floats in the water like a dream you don’t want to wake up from. Time doesn’t just ...
1000 Steps Beach in Laguna Beach is that rare gem in Southern California’s crown – a stretch of paradise that requires just enough effort to keep the masses at bay, but rewards the intrepid with ...
Join us on this virtual voyage of discovery as we delve into the extraordinary wonder that is the Wonder of ... Read more The ...